Spyhunter was a much loved arcade machine released by Bally Midway but I confess straight away to never playing the actual Spyhunter, only the port to the C64 upon its release. The game was a top down vertical scroller where you control a car (and also a boat) which was armed with guns, smoke to lay a smokescreen and oil. I never lasted long at this game and never truly understood what the end goal was? Points? High Score? Your cars travels upwards on the screen in a smooth vertical scroll and must avoid other cars which will attempt to shoot you or knock you off the road. Shooting is easy, right? But what about those cars behind you? That's where you use your oil to make your enemies crash. You can also attempt to ram other traffic off road but in my very average ability at this game 50% of the time this resulted in me missing the car I was trying to ram and crashing my own car!
